Introduction of DNA & RNA Drug Purity and Impurity Analysis

DNA and RNA Drug Purity and Impurity Scoring is a comprehensive assessment of the chemical composition of therapeutic DNA and RNA molecules. It is designed to identify and quantify impurities, truncated sequences and other modifications that may be present in the final product. These impurities may be by-products, incomplete coupling reactions, or errors in the chemical synthesis step. Impurities may arise at various stages of the DNA and RNA drug synthesis production process. Purity is the percentage of intact target therapeutic molecules in a test sample.
